Subject: [PATCH] rs6000: Allow conversions of MMA pointer types [PR106017]
Date: Sat, 27 Aug 2022 13:36:07 -0500	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<c6e228dc-b228-3cb1-4dc0-8859a994ec09@linux.ibm.com> (raw)

GCC incorrectly disables conversions between MMA pointer types, which
are allowed with clang.  The original intent was to disable conversions
between MMA types and other other types, but pointer conversions should
have been allowed.  The fix is to just remove the MMA pointer conversion
handling code altogether.

gcc/
	PR target/106017
	* config/rs6000/rs6000.cc (rs6000_invalid_conversion): Remove handling
	of MMA pointer conversions.

gcc/testsuite/
	PR target/106017
	* gcc.target/powerpc/pr106017.c: New test.

diff --git a/gcc/config/rs6000/rs6000.cc b/gcc/config/rs6000/rs6000.cc
index df491bee2ea..2f3146e56f8 100644
--- a/gcc/config/rs6000/rs6000.cc
+++ b/gcc/config/rs6000/rs6000.cc
@@ -28188,28 +28188,6 @@ rs6000_invalid_conversion (const_tree fromtype, const_tree totype)
       if (tomode == OOmode)
 	return N_("invalid conversion to type %<__vector_pair%>");
     }
-  else if (POINTER_TYPE_P (fromtype) && POINTER_TYPE_P (totype))
-    {
-      /* We really care about the modes of the base types.  */
-      frommode = TYPE_MODE (TREE_TYPE (fromtype));
-      tomode = TYPE_MODE (TREE_TYPE (totype));
-
-      /* Do not allow conversions to/from XOmode and OOmode pointer
-	 types, except to/from void pointers.  */
-      if (frommode != tomode
-	  && frommode != VOIDmode
-	  && tomode != VOIDmode)
-	{
-	  if (frommode == XOmode)
-	    return N_("invalid conversion from type %<__vector_quad *%>");
-	  if (tomode == XOmode)
-	    return N_("invalid conversion to type %<__vector_quad *%>");
-	  if (frommode == OOmode)
-	    return N_("invalid conversion from type %<__vector_pair *%>");
-	  if (tomode == OOmode)
-	    return N_("invalid conversion to type %<__vector_pair *%>");
-	}
-    }
 
   /* Conversion allowed.  */
   return NULL;
diff --git a/gcc/testsuite/gcc.target/powerpc/pr106017.c b/gcc/testsuite/gcc.target/powerpc/pr106017.c
new file mode 100644
index 00000000000..46d6c7a4a33
--- /dev/null
+++ b/gcc/testsuite/gcc.target/powerpc/pr106017.c
@@ -0,0 +1,19 @@
+/* PR target/106017 */
+/* { dg-options "-O1 -mdejagnu-cpu=power10" } */
+/* { dg-require-effective-target power10_ok } */
+
+/* Make sure we do not flag any errors on the following test cases.  */
+
+void takeacc(__vector_quad *);
+void
+foo (void)
+{
+  __vector_quad arr[4];
+  takeacc (arr);
+}
+
+unsigned char *
+bar (__vector_quad *a)
+{
+  return (unsigned char *)a;
+}
